Replacing Your Service Water Line
Houses get water from a central resource which may be common or exclusive. This water line is usually set up underground with high-grade water pipes that must last for a long time. However, as time advances the products used in the water lines end up being extra susceptible to environmental or inner conditions that cause them to degrade. Therefore, we can hear of plumbing issues like leakages, staining, poor water pressure, foul odors, and so on. Troubles with your water line should not be taken with levity as they can advance to a lot more significant damage. Common water line issues consist of;

 

  • Dripping valves

  • Mineral deposits

  • Broken or damaged pipes

  • Corroded pipes

  •

How To Know That Your Water Line is Harmed


Being underground, issues with your water line can go undiscovered for years till substantial damage has been done. Nonetheless, there are some guidelines that you can keep an eye out for. Being able to recognize these indicators implies that you can call for specialist assistance on schedule. Some of these consist of;

 

  • Vibrating sounds in pipelines when no water is running

  • Puddles on your grass when it has actually not rained

  • Water leakage on the streets

  • New cracks to your home's structure

  • Low water pressure

  • Blemished or stinky water

  • Mold, mold, as well as wetness at the reduced levels of your residence

  • These tips indicate a hidden issue that has to be skillfully attended to immediately.

    Trenchless Water Line Repair Work


    Unlike old techniques which call for total excavation of the waterline, the trenchless method uses the option of fixing damages within a much shorter time. It involves the installment of pipes of smaller sized diameter within the old ones. This dimension difference as little or no result on performance. This approach is advantageous due to the fact that it is non-invasive and cost-effective. This method makes it possible for repair work to be finished within a day or two with minimal disruption to your lawn.

    10 SIGNS YOU MIGHT NEED WATER LINE REPAIR

     

    The main water line leading to your home is one of the most critical components of your property’s plumbing system. If it happens to break, you’ll need a professional plumber to repair or replace the degraded components, which can be both costly and time-consuming. Plus, not only can a broken water line cause extensive flood damage, but it can also cause damage to the street, causing it to crumble. Fortunately, there are several warning signs which indicate your property may require water line repair. An awareness of these factors can help you to get your water line checked and repaired before it’s too late:

     

    Frequent clogs

     

    One of the most common signals that your property might need water line repair is periodic, unexplained clogs. You may start to notice that clogs are becoming more frequent and harder to clear. If this is the case, the cause can be less to do with the internal plumbing of your home and more to do with the main water line. A professional plumber can perform a water line inspection and let you know if repair is required.

     

    Noisy fixtures

     

    Even though plumbing systems include the flow of water, it doesn’t mean that your plumbing system should be overly loud when in operation. If you hear pipes clanging when you turn on the water supply, your toilet gurgles when you turn on the tap, or you hear whistling or dripping sounds regularly, these are indicators that one or more pipes in your Atlanta, GA, home are damaged. These symptoms also indicate there could be an issue with your main water line.

     

    Low water pressure

     

    When there’s a blockage in the main water line, such as tree roots or clogs, you’ll see a change in water pressure. A large enough leak will cause a noticeable drop in water pressure and slow the amount of water coming into your home. If you’ve noticed that even with a pressure regulator, you do not see a normal amount of pressure, then a water line repair might be required. If you’re not getting any water at all entering your home, this is a sign that your water line has ruptured completely. Common causes of restricted water flow that can affect mains water pressure are excessive mineral deposits and tree root punctures. If you notice a sudden change in water pressure, call a plumber right away to determine the cause.

     

    Pooling water

     

    One of the most common signs that indicate an issue with the main water line is the presence of pooling water. If you see unexplained puddles forming in your yard, soggy patches of lawn that were previously fine, or extra-lush grass and plants growing near your main water line, these are all indicators of a below-ground leak. Water leaking into the soil adds extra moisture that the nearby plants can use to grow quicker than in other areas of your yard.

     

    Excessive rust and corrosion

     

    Older water pipes, such as those used for mains water lines, used to be constructed from iron, which is heavily susceptible to rust. If you’ve got an older water pipe running into your home, it is better to replace it with copper piping as these modern pipes are much more resistant to oxidation and corrosion. A water line inspection can identify the type of water line you’ve got running into your home and determine whether you would benefit from water line replacement to ensure rust doesn’t affect your water quality. White, chalky deposits and green spots on visible pipes can also indicate excessive rust may be affecting your plumbing system.

     

    Warm basement flooring

     

    Particularly if you start to notice any warm spots under your basement flooring, you may be experiencing a hot water line leak underneath your foundation slab. You might also see other signs of water damage in your basement such as mold, wet flooring, and cracks starting to appear.

The Most Common Residential Plumbing Emergencies

 

Clogs in Fixtures

 

Not only can clogged sinks, toilets, and shower drains be annoying, they can create emergency plumbing situations. For example, an unresolved problem in your toilet can allow leaks to cause structural damage or raw sewage backups to present health hazards to your and your family.

 

Leaks in Fixtures

 

Leaky faucets, toilets, washing machine hoses, and water heaters are no laughing matter. These issues need to be handled quickly and efficiently. Not only can these lead to further problems, including property damages, the wasted water can negatively impact your utility bills as well.

 

Broken Water Lines or Pipes

 

Tree roots and other factors can cause underground water lines to break around your home. This can cause soggy areas in your yard, poor water quality and no or very low water pressure. During the winter months there is increased concern regarding frozen pipes bursting around your home. If you have questions about preventative steps your can take to keep your pipes in good shape throughout the year, give us a call.

 

No Hot Water

 

You could be experiencing a water heater malfunction, electrical issue, or plumbing leak. If you’re experiencing issues with your hot water, take steps to have a professionals access the situation quickly.
